Basic Directions and Their Degree Readings
Before you can mark the zones, you must understand the basic directions and how they relate to compass degrees.
- 16 Vastu Zones are composed of four cardinal directions, four inter-cardinal directions, and eight secondary inter-cardinal directions.
- Each zone is precisely aligned with specific degree points on a compass.
Cardinal Directions and Degrees
In a standard compass, four cardinal directions are separated by 90 degrees each:
- 0°/360° – North
- 90° – East
- 180° – South
- 270° – West
These form the foundational pillars for plotting further divisions.
Inter-Cardinal (Ordinal) Directions and Degrees
The inter-cardinal directions lie halfway between two cardinal points, each positioned at a 45-degree angle:
- 45° – NE (North-East)
- 135° – SE (South-East)
- 225° – SW (South-West)
- 315° – NW (North-West)
Each of these plays a unique role in influencing specific aspects of life.
Secondary Inter-Cardinal Directions and Degrees
Additionally, there are eight secondary inter-cardinal points placed between each cardinal and inter-cardinal direction:
- 22.5° – NNE (North-North-East)
- 67.5° – ENE (East-North-East)
- 112.5° – ESE (East-South-East)
- 157.5° – SSE (South-South-East)
- 202.5° – SSW (South-South-West)
- 247.5° – WSW (West-South-West)
- 292.5° – WNW (West-North-West)
- 337.5° – NNW (North-North-West)
These micro-zones add fine-tuned precision to vastu assessments.
Steps to Mark 16 Vastu Zones on the Map
To accurately divide your house into 16 Vastu Zones of 22.5° each, follow these clear steps:
- Step 1: Draw a straight line from the center of your house to the North point.
- Step 2: From this North line, draw another line at 22.5° clockwise to establish NNE (North-North-East).
- Step 3: Continue drawing lines clockwise at 22.5° intervals to identify ENE, East, ESE, SSE, and so forth.
- Step 4: After all 16 zones are marked, label each zone clearly on your map.
